20110147873OPTICAL SEMICONDUCTOR DEVICE, AND OPTICAL PICKUP DEVICE AND ELECTRONIC DEVICE USING THE OPTICAL SEMICONDUCTOR DEVICE - A semiconductor substrate is bonded to a glass board in a peripheral portion of the semiconductor substrate by an adhesive layer. A hollow region is formed in a portion surrounded by the semiconductor substrate, the glass board, and the adhesive layer. In the hollow region, reinforcing adhesive layers are formed on a back surface of the semiconductor substrate and at positions corresponding to bumps provided at regular intervals. The reinforcing adhesive layers allow the semiconductor substrate to have strength withstanding to a load of a testing probe.06-23-2011

20100148514WIND TURBINE GENERATING APPARATUS - The invention provides a wind turbine generating apparatus capable of controlling a temperature in a rotor head. In a wind turbine generating apparatus in which a driving/generating mechanism coupled to a rotor head having wind turbine blades attached thereto is housed in a nacelle, and control devices are housed in a hub of the rotor head, an air circulation guide is provided for allowing air to circulate between an inside of the rotor head and an inside of the nacelle via a communication path formed between the rotor head and the nacelle.06-17-2010
20110139092REHEAT BOILER - Provided is a reheat boiler in which the imbalance in temperature distribution of the temperature of the combustion gas at the outlet of a reheat furnace is reduced by changing the gas flow pattern in the reheat burner. A reheat boiler includes a main boiler configured such that main combustion gas generated in combustion in a burner flows from a furnace through a superheater and evaporator tubes, a reheat furnace that is disposed on the downstream of the evaporator tubes and produces reheat combustion gas by combustion in a reheat burner, and a reheater disposed above the reheat furnace. A closing plate, serving as a drift preventing portion, is provided at a reheat furnace outlet that connects the reheat furnace and the reheater to form a flow path for the combustion gas and the reheat combustion gas so as to narrow the cross-sectional area of the flow path for the combustion gas.06-16-2011

20120057668REACTOR CONTAINMENT STRUCTURE - The reactor containment structure is provided with a reactor containment vessel, a reactor containment chamber installed inside the reactor containment vessel to contain a nuclear power reactor, a pool installed inside the reactor containment vessel so as to be below the reactor containment chamber adjacently and in which an emergency cooling liquid is stored, an opening part for allowing the emergency cooling liquid to flow from the reactor containment chamber into the pool, a sump installed below the pool, a debris filtering body installed at the sump to filter debris contained in the emergency cooling liquid, a pumping system which sucks the emergency cooling liquid from the sump and discharges the emergency cooling liquid into the reactor containment chamber, and a debris trapping part installed in the pool to trap the debris, wherein the debris trapping part intersects with a flow path of the emergency cooling liquid.03-08-2012
